History of outsourcing

Outsourcing isn’t a brand new idea; its origins go back to the 18th century, when businesses first began delegating certain tasks to outside entities. The advent of the internet and advancements in communication technologies were the real turning points during the second half of 20th century. This marked the beginning of a new era, making outsourcing a crucial element of business strategy globally.

How to navigate the outsourcing landscape: a step-bystep guide

For businesses contemplating how to outsource work to India, a well-thought-out strategy is crucial. First, you must understand the nature of the work that can be delegated effectively. Understanding the scope of work is crucial, regardless of whether it’s related to software development, administrative tasks or customer support.

The next step is to identify the most suitable outsourcing partner. India with its massive capacity of talent and affordable solutions, is a popular destination. Businesses can opt to hire freelancers, set up an offshore office or outsource the entire project.

Different ways to outsource The Total Work Delegation method, Freelancer Hiring

Outsourcing is more flexible than conventional methods. A company can choose to outsource all work in which an external service provider would take over an entire department or project. If you’re looking for a more project based approach, then hiring freelancers may be a good option. This permits companies to engage specialized workers without the need to commit to a long-term contract.
